You're familiar with the sensation. That sigh as you snuggle on the couch with a Hallmark movie, the sparkle over all the activities, that small jump in your tummy at a fantastic light show, that sigh as you snuggle on the couch with a Hallmark movie That Christmassy feeling.

What if you're unable to locate it?

The Christmas spirit can vanish for a variety of causes, including loss, separation, betrayal, grief, and health issues. But, for whatever reason, you're more like the Grinch this year than Cindy Lou Who.

It's perfectly acceptable. This year, I'm very sure my heart is two sizes too small, so I'm blogging about it. I'm not going to pretend to be a kid for the sake of my kids this Christmas, but I'm taking small steps to nourish my inner child (who really does adore everything about Christmas and the overall holidays in general.)

Gifts should be simple.

The lists and name drawings expand as the families do. I enjoy giving gifts and planning something unique... If my heart isn't in it, however, it doesn't matter whether it's an Amazon gift card or a handcrafted treasure. I don't want to give in that way.

We used a website to keep track of the names we were drawing this year because we pared down the list of names we were drawing. There are a variety of games to help with this, such as Draw Names and Sneaky Santa, whether it's with family or coworkers.

Front-Loading

What do you need to feel at ease in a group of extended family members? What are some of the rituals that you or your children need to maintain in order to feel good? Is it necessary to set aside enough time to sleep? Do you need an extra counseling session, or should you be brave and start therapy? Do you need to talk to someone right now in order to avoid a fight under the tree?

Looking forward and establishing a plan, especially with my partner, alleviates a lot of the anxiety that I believe is suffocating my holiday spirit.

Choose a Christmas activity that you will enjoy.

I don't always need a lot of things to look forward to. Make a decision about what you actually want to do during the holidays. Is it a concert, a movie, or a romantic evening? Before the end of the year, I want to have an overnight girls' night with my childhood bestie! Having something special on the calendar for myself makes this Enneagram 2 feel a lot better about ruining everyone else's Christmas.

It's fine if my Christmas enthusiasm doesn't entirely return this year. Along with that Christmas fudge, it's a year to offer ourselves some grace.
